Tension erupted at Patliputra Railway Station in Patna on Sunday when a large number of candidates appearing for the Bihar Police Excise Department recruitment exam protested against the lack of sufficient special trains.

Frustrated students blocked tracks, pelted stones, and damaged railway property. The situation soon turned violent. Police had to use tear gas shells and fire in the air to control the mob. Railway IG Jitendra Rana and five other policemen were injured in the clashes.

According to reports, thousands of candidates had gathered at the station since late night to board special trains for their exam centres. However, due to inadequate arrangements, chaos broke out. Some miscreants took advantage of the situation and indulged in stone pelting and vandalism.

Railway authorities and senior police officials reached the spot immediately. The protest was eventually brought under control. Police have registered FIRs against around 500 unidentified people and arrested half a dozen students. CCTV footage is being examined to identify more culprits.

The situation at Patliputra station has now been brought under control with heavy deployment of police force. The incident has once again highlighted the lack of proper arrangements for large-scale competitive examinations in the state.
